40th PCT.

Monday, October 12, 3:21 p.m. — Police responded to a call of a pedestrian struck at East 138th Street and Bruckner Boulevard. Upon arrival, officers discovered a 37 year-old female unconscious and unresponsive on the sidewalk underneath a commercial truck. EMS also responded and pronounced the victim dead on arrival at the scene. Preliminary investigation determined that a 2013 Nissan SUV operated by a 52-year-old female was traveling eastbound on the inner roadway of Bruckner Boulevard and attempted to make a right turn onto East 138th Street when she collided with a 2013 Kenworth commercial truck, operated by a 35-year-old male. The operator of the commercial truck lost control of his vehicle after colliding with the Nissan and mounted the sidewalk on the south east corner of 138th Street and Bruckner Boulevard striking scaffolding and continuing into a bus stop fatally striking the victim and injuring two other pedestrians.

50th PCT.

Sunday, October 4, 12:35 p.m. — Police report that a male suspect entered the European Wax Center, located at 3550 Johnson Avenue, where he brandished what appeared to be a grey gun by his waistband and demanded the 18-year-old victim employee to open the cash register. The suspect then removed approximately $500 from the register before fleeing north bound on Johnson Avenue on foot. There were no injuries reported as a result of this incident.

52nd PCT.

Sunday, October 4, 7:42 a.m. — Police responded to a 911 call of a female shot at 2525 Morris Avenue. Upon arrival, police observed a female unconscious and unresponsive with a gunshot wound to the head while sitting in the passenger seat of an SUV outside the location. EMS also responded and pronounced the female deceased at the scene.
